Current Employee – been working at Fidelity Investments full-time for more than 8 years
Pros – Open ideas are encouraged and a strong work/life balance is encouraged. It is easy to move around within the company and find your niche.
Cons – Overall the people are easy to work with and the atmosphere is positive. I really don't have many negative things to say. The overall benefit package is very good but when people leave the company it is usually because they have found a similar job that pays 10-15% more than what they currently make.
Advice to Senior Management – If there was one main request it would be to make the salaries more competitive.
Yes, I would recommend this company to a friend – I'm optimistic about the outlook for this company
